John Bargas compiled a career batting average of .201 with 0 home runs and 3 RBI in his 106-game career with the West Palm Beach Indians, Gainesville G-Men, Seaford Eagles, Moultrie Packers, Dothan Browns and Tallahassee Citizens. He began playing during the 1946 season and last took the field during the 1951 campaign.
